Dental Implants: More Than Just a Tooth Replacement

Here’s what people often don’t realize: losing a tooth sets off a domino effect. Once a tooth is gone:

  • The jawbone begins to shrink due to lack of stimulation.
  • Nearby teeth drift into the space, creating misalignment.
  • Your bite becomes uneven, causing unnecessary wear or pain.
  • You might begin avoiding certain foods or even smiling less.

Dental implants stop all of that in its tracks. By mimicking the root of a natural tooth, they keep your jawbone active. Your other teeth stay in their place. Your bite stays strong. Your smile – supported from the inside out – becomes whole again.

The Healing is Just the Beginning

After placement, your jawbone begins a process called osseointegration – a fancy word for “bone fusing to titanium.” It takes time, yes. But it’s worth it.

Once healed, your implant won’t feel like a foreign object. It will feel like it belongs. Like it’s always been there. And the best part? It will stay that way – for years, even decades.

With proper oral care and regular check-ups, your implant could last a lifetime. That’s not a temporary resolution. That’s a permanent reward.

FAQs

1. How long do dental implants last?
Dental implants are designed to be permanent. With good oral hygiene and regular dental visits, they can last a lifetime.

2. Is the procedure painful?
Most patients report minimal discomfort. The procedure is done under local anesthesia, and recovery is usually smooth with some mild soreness.

3. Can anyone get dental implants?
Most healthy adults are good candidates. A consultation with Dr. Le will determine your eligibility based on jawbone density and overall oral health.

4. Are implants better than bridges or dentures?
Yes, in many cases. Implants offer stability, preserve bone health, and don’t rely on neighboring teeth. They function like real teeth and don’t shift.

5. How long is the healing period?
Healing varies but typically takes a few months. Once healed, the implant functions just like a natural tooth.
